WWE’s request for a women’s match to be featured at today’s Super ShowDown event reportedly was rejected by the Saudi Arabian government, according to Dave Meltzer.
Meltzer also reported that Saudi officials had initially indicated they would allow a women’s match to be on the show before going back to their stance on the ban of women’s wrestling.
WWE had flown both Alexa Bliss and Natalya with the rest of the roster in the hope of being able to hold a Bliss vs. Natalya match as the first women’s match in the country.
